Common Disrupters and Challenges  

With the results from Perficient’s own research, we have found that as the connected product landscape evolves, so do the challenges and disruptions organizations must navigate. One disruptor we’re seeing in the marketplace is the growing customer expectation for seamless interoperability between connected products. Namely, 50% of commercial users responded that their connected products integrated only “somewhat well” with their existing systems and infrastructure. 

Buyers are increasingly making purchasing decisions based on how well new products integrate with their existing connected ecosystems. This shift is creating a strong push for increased collaboration and partnerships between OEMs to enable cross-product connectivity, such as linking garage door openers with vehicles or syncing household appliances with mobile devices. 

Another challenge is overcoming negative customer sentiment toward connected features. Some consumers view these features as unnecessary luxuries or express concerns about privacy and data security. Only 19% of consumers feel aware of data collection practices. In industrial settings like manufacturing and supply chain, connected products are sometimes perceived as intrusive or overly surveillance-focused. 

Additionally, there’s often a gap in user education. Many OEMs struggle to implement the right structures for ongoing support and training, making it difficult for customers to fully understand and leverage all available product features. Addressing these concerns through thoughtful design, transparent data practices, and strong customer enablement programs is essential for long-term success in the connected product space.

Customers are demanding a personalized experience, and manufacturing is no different. One-size-fits-all manufacturing is now becoming a thing of the past. Today, we are seeing a decline in the mass production of identical products in exchange for personalization and niche products. As consumers intensify their expectations for on-demand personalization and delivery within days of purchase, marketplaces that offer wide ranges of options without sacrificing price or availability, like Amazon, have been capitalizing on this shift in customer behavior.

To achieve low costs while offering high availability and personalized products, manufacturers must alter their operations to be flexible, focusing on creating a wider range of products that share common underlying components or production processes. Perficient is committed to advising manufacturers as they face these new challenges outlined in Forrester’s recent report, “Key Steps to Develop Your Manufacturing Operations Management Vision.”

Our Manufacturing Operations Management Capabilities

Forrester interviewed several service providers and manufacturers to gain a holistic understanding of the current state of manufacturing operations management (MOM). The report outlines the importance of achieving variety while maintaining low cost and high availability to thrive in this new landscape. Ultimately, Forrester concluded that exploiting economies of scope – where the unit price of a product decreases as the variety increases – is the solution.

According to Forrester, “To thrive in fragmented and restless markets, manufacturers must compete on economies of scope, sharing fixed costs between multiple product or asset variants to deliver the innovation, choice, and personalization that will win, serve, and retain customers.” Further, Forrester stated, “… to compete with innovation, manufacturers must modernize their supply chain and manufacturing operations to manage — at scale and velocity — the digital thread that links design, manufacture, and the ongoing operation and maintenance of assets… and boost manufacturing execution system (MES) interoperability with enterprise resource planning (ERP) scheduling solutions…”

Addressing AI Bias in Insurance

While emerging technologies such as AI have undoubtedly brought numerous advancements to the insurance industry, it is essential to acknowledge that their broader adoption may also bring challenges, as highlighted by Forrester: “Bias, hallucinations, privacy, and security.” And, while AI itself doesn’t inherently produce bias, models trained on biased data can exacerbate certain prejudices in decision-making processes.

Traditional life insurance underwriting, typically relying on factors like age, gender, zip code, smoking status, and marital status, has already contributed to narrow risk definitions for insurers. Going forward, addressing bias at its root in data collection and promoting inclusive practices are imperative for ensuring equitable outcomes in the insurance sector.
